    I got the wheels from the guy who had the Mondial/355/mongrel thing up on Ebay recently.

    They came from http://www.wheelmania.co.uk/ - they are the Mania RVR II. The guys there will know the correct wheel offsets for a Mondial, and can supply the proper bolts as well. They have some good close up pictures on their site.

    Mine are 17", but looking at the wheel arch I suspect 18" or even 19" would fit cleanly. I know 18" 360 wheels drop on to a Mondial without any modifications.

    I like the look a lot - the Mondial is a nice shape, and the wheels complement it. Plus I'm spared the pain and outrageous expense of hunting down TRX tyres :)
